Transaction 77384659fb4f77810b660ff881cad7de465f8249e26bc9cf587225eb87103ded
1 Input
1 Output
-
77384659fb4f77810b660ff881cad7de465f8249e26bc9cf587225eb87103ded:0
- value
- 1512145
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9149b99124ef89defc2b58812326243d78febf67 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EFDJJwKJvnxeLraZyyD63LU1pbjiUu4P3